- ベストアンサー
Excelマクロ シートの移動をするマクロ
1つのブックに60のシートがあり、 目次シートに1~60のボタンを作って、 ボタンを押せば指定されたシートに飛ぶようなマクロを作りたいのですが どのような構文になるでしょうか? 最初は自動記録でやっていたのですが、 シートの数が多く大変なので何か良い方法がありましたら教えていただけないでしょうか。 宜しくお願い致します。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
マクロでなくてもハイパーリンクで十分できる。 [挿入]-[ハイパーリンク]-[このドキュメント内]と選んで行き、リンクさせたいシートとセルを指定すれば完了。 ボタンや図形が不用なので、ファイルサイズの軽減にもなる。 マクロの場合、該当ボタンのマクロに シート名「名前1」のシートへ飛ばすには Sheets("名前1").Select をマクロ登録する。 同じように60個作る。
お礼
ありがとうございます! ハイパーリンクにすることに致しました。